Latest Patents
One of her notable patents is titled "Apparatus and method for measuring biomedical data using algorithm for improving reproducibility." This patent discloses a method and apparatus for measuring biomedical data through a biochemical reaction. The method involves determining the reaction termination time at which the biochemical reaction stabilizes, based on average variation during an early measurement stage. A final measured value is obtained by adding a correction value to the measurement taken at the determined reaction termination time.
